Description: | One of the Islands of Four Mountains, Aleutian Islands. |
History: | "Aleut name given by U.S. Coast and Geodetic Survey (USC&GS) in 1931 in order to avoid the repition of the name Chugul. The island ws called ""Os[strov] Chugula,"" or ""Chugul Island,"" by Lieutenant Sarichev, Imperial Russian Navy (IRN)." |
